Associate Attorney
Job Description:
• Represent clients in employment-based immigration cases including EB1A, EB1B, NIW, EB2, and EB3 PERM labor certification;
• Represent clients in business-related immigration matters, including EB5 immigration cases, EB5 regional center designation applications, and EB1C;
• Represent clients regarding work visa applications including H1B, L1, O1, E2, and other cases;
• Draft petition letters and prepare supporting documentation for cases filing with Case Management Platform;
• Prepare responses to USCIS Requests for Evidence, Motions to Reopen/Reconsider and other responsive legal documents;
• Counsel and advise clients on appropriate courses of action regarding non-immigration matters or employment-base based and business-related immigration matters;
• Perform research on immigration laws, regulations, and precedents by using computer-assisted legal research tools, such as Westlaw, LexisNexis, and etc.;
• Participate in case evaluations and appointment schedules and participate in conferences or discussions with clients.
Minimum Requirements:
• JD degree from a U.S.-accredited law school;
• State Bar admission with any State Bar license;
• Proficiency with various technology platforms, including Microsoft Office, and case management systems;
• Strong ability to communicate complex legal issues accurately to colleagues or clients;
• Self-sufficient, strong problem-solving, and legal research skills.
Annual Salary:
$94,203.00
